Eden McCallum

Eden McCallum is a strategy consulting firm with a deliberately agile approach, bringing our global team of independent consultants together to help clients resolve their most crucial management challenges from strategy to transformation. Our in-house Client Partners shape and lead every project, ensuring quality, consistency and value. The Talent Team, working closely with the Client Partners, will craft a team of independent consultants with the optimal skills, experience and ‘fit’ for our clients, supported by our in-house Analysts, and extensive expert network to bring unique expertise.

Eden McCallum has delivered more than 3,500+ projects in strategy, operations, transformation, digital and organisation, working in all major sectors and regions of the world. Our clients include a third of the FTSE100, a third of the world’s largest private equity firms, and 50 of the global Fortune 500, and many mid-sized corporates. Established in 2000, Eden McCallum operates from offices in London and Amsterdam.


Role of the (Junior) Talent Manager

The Talent Team lead our relationships with our independent consultants and the People-side of our business. Sitting at the heart of our small, entrepreneurial teams in London and Amsterdam, Talent Managers grow and develop our talent pool, deliver successful teams by staffing our projects and manage excellent and enduring relationships with our consultants and our broader network. They are also closely involved in career coaching, mentoring, and developing our internal Analysts and Consultants as part of the Analyst Programme. Working with the best of consulting colleagues, they collaborate across the business, particularly with our Client Partners, who focus on developing, scoping and managing the delivery of our projects for clients.

Multiple aspects of the role present new and intriguing challenges compared to the same activities in a traditional consulting firm. Our consultants are not employed by us – they actively choose to work with us – so our success depends as much on their experience as on the client impact we deliver. Shaping outstanding Eden McCallum teams involves creative problem solving, complex communications and negotiations, close collaboration with colleagues, cultivating relationships based in trust, and balancing multiple, interlinking requirements - at a rapid pace. Talent Managers are not only aware of the expertise, skills, and availability of our consultants, but also understand what drives them and in what kinds of situations they perform at their best. And because Eden McCallum’s reputation depends on the calibre of the consultants on our teams, our (Junior) Talent Managers are pivotal in delivering our winning proposition to clients.

In addition to their core talent management roles, as part of our fast-developing business, Talent Managers also work with the Partners to deliver strategic and operational improvement projects internally. Talent Managers can make rapid and rewarding impact on the growth of our firm and on the careers of the (independent) consultants with whom we work. Working within such a dynamic environment provides exciting opportunities for personal growth and development.
